How do I financially prepare for divorce?

Answer

It’s a good idea to organize your current financial picture — and imagine what your post-divorce financial life may look like — prior to filing for divorce. Consider the following questions:

  1. Which assets are jointly owned, which are in my name, and which are in my spouse’s name?
  2. Do I have an accurate appraisal of the value of each of our major assets?
  3. What debt do I have? What shared debt do we have?
  4. How is my current lifestyle funded?
  5. What might my monthly income and expenses look like after divorce?
  6. How much might I be able to expect in child support and/or alimony?
  7. How much will the divorce attorney cost?
